Just over 24 hours after the Venezuelan opposition leader María Corina Machado would receive the Nobel Peace Prizehe President Gustavo Petro He launched strong criticisms towards her.
Although shortly before he had sent an ambiguous message of congratulations, this Saturday, October 11, the head of state hardened his position, questioning a letter dated December 2018, where Machado requested help from the Prime Minister of Israel, Benjamin Netanyahuto overthrow the Venezuelan regime.
“Why do you request help from a criminal against humanity, with an international arrest warrant, to bring democracy to Venezuela?“, questioned the first manateur, adding: “What does it mean that you seek support from the only Latin American president who supported genocide and the genocide?”.

The president also questioned the Nobel committee’s decision to encourage “that world alliance that could only be one of barbarism and war, and not of peace”.
He insisted that Netanyahu cannot be associated with an action for Venezuela because, according to him, “That can only mean genocide on the people and illegal armed and international aggression on Venezuela.”.
Petro stressed that, In 2018, the situation in Gaza had not escalated to the current point and he recalled that the Israeli leader was already facing an arrest warrant from the International Criminal Court for war crimes and crimes against humanity..

Furthermore, the president criticized the military intervention in the Caribbean under the presidency of donald trumpalleging that under the pretext of drug trafficking missiles were launched that “They have fallen in Gaza, but now they are also falling on the boats with Caribbean people inside… those who have been murdered without asking their names or what they were carrying on the boats.”.
“With all due respect that you deserve, it is not by taking Netanyahu to action for Venezuela that the Venezuelan people will be helped.”, he concluded.
